Position Summary:

The Production Operator in the pipe paint area is responsible for ensuring adequate, high-quality completion of our paint operations on our pipe product. This operator uses overhead cranes and manually applies paints to the product.

Principle Duties (includes, but is not limited to):

Mask / Unmask parts as required for paint operations.

Load / Unload parts from paint conveyor

Spray paint parts as they pass on conveyor with machine.

Manually apply standard primer.

Brush paint / touch-up under flanges, masked areas, and other areas where spray painting is disallowed.

Visually inspect painted parts to specifications

Clean parts as needed prior to painting.

Perform material handling functions using hand trucks and forklifts.

Report production and labor on VDT and work order traveller.

Maintain a clean and orderly work area.

Mix paint and solvents according to specifications and clean paint equipment routinely

Essential Qualifications / Experience:

High School Diploma, GED, or equivalent.

Must be able to lift parts weighing up to 50 lbs without assistance, any parts weighing over 50lbs requires a team lift.

Must have basic blueprint reading skills to interpret engineering drawings and specifications necessary to perform job.

Must have basic math skills including addition / subtraction of fractions and decimal values for determining material, manufacturing, and inspection requirements.

Must have ability to read measuring instruments not limited to but including tape measure, mil. Thickness gage, and fluid measuring units

Must have good hand-eye coordination, grip strength and dexterity to perform paint and paint preparation using hand and power equipment at established production standards.

Must have basic reading/writing ability to read and interpret manufacturing orders and material requirements and to report production.

Preferred Qualifications/Experience

Forklift experience.

Paint experience within manufacturing environment.

Hazardous Waste Handler

- Awareness and satellite accumulation (including but not limited to) caps, labelling, dating.

- Periodically removing satellite waste containers and deliver to less than central accumulation area.

- Annual RCRA Training including Emergency Coordinator (secondary) refresher, Contingency Plan training, RCR hazardous waste training.
